What You Can Move With Us
We handle standard and specialised shipping containers, including:

20 Ft Containers
Ideal for smaller commercial loads, personal goods, or compact storage.

40 Ft Containers
Great for large inventories, full home moves, or building site storage.

High-Cube Containers
Taller versions for awkward heights or goods that require extra overhead space.

Open-Top or Flat Rack
For oversized or irregular loads, when goods exceed standard height or need to be loaded from the top.

What You Should Prepare
To help the process go smoothly, here are some things to check or arrange beforehand:
Container dimensions & weight (gross / tare) so we can match the correct trailer.
Whether the container is stacked full, partially filled, or empty.
What is inside, secure goods, pallets, loose items, anything that shifts can affect safety.
Drop-off or pickup site access: clearance, ground condition, overhead obstacles, etc.
Any special handling: opening tops, cooling, lifting or using forklift/crane.
What Impacts Cost & Timing
Several factors influence how much it will cost and how long it will take:
Container size and type (20 ft vs 40 ft, high cube etc.).
Whether it’s full (loaded) or empty.
Distance between pickup and delivery, local, interstate, or remote/regional.
Special permits / road restrictions needed.
Access requirements (site restrictions, hard-to-reach drop points).
Demand & fuel costs can also affect pricing.
